Switching to Classic Checkout in WooCommerce

Last updated on August 30, 2024

Using WebToffee’s WooCommerce Stripe Payment Gateway and PayPal Express Checkout Payment Gateway plugin, store owners can effortlessly integrate payment gateways like Stripe and PayPal into their WooCommerce store. If you have block checkout enabled for your WooCommerce store, you may have encountered situations where payment methods like Stripe and PayPal do not appear on the checkout page. This issue can be resolved by switching to the classic checkout.

Switching to the classic checkout

Here are the brief steps:

  1. Create a new page titled classic checkout
  2. Set classic checkout as the default checkout page

Step 1 – Creating a new page titled Classic checkout

Creating a new page will not affect the existing block checkout page. Alternatively, you can modify the existing block checkout page by replacing it with the classic checkout. Below are the steps to create a new page for classic checkout:

  1. From the WordPress dashboard, navigate to Pages > Add New Page.
  2. Enter a title for the page, such as “Classic Checkout.”
  3. Click on the “+” icon in the block editor or use the “Toggle block inserter” to add a new block to the page.

  1. Search for “Classic Checkout” and insert it into the page.

  1. Click on Update to save the page.

Now, store owners will have two checkout pages in their WooCommerce store.

Step 2 – Setting Classic checkout as the default checkout

  1. From the WordPress dashboard, navigate to WooCommerce > Settings.
  2. Click on the Advanced tab, then head to the “Page setup” section.

  1. In the “Checkout page” option, search for “Classic Checkout” (the newly created classic checkout page) from the dropdown menu and select it.

  1. Finally, click on Save changes to reflect the changes.

Alternative method

Instead of creating a new page for classic checkout, store owners can replace the existing checkout with the classic checkout. Here are the steps:

  1. From the WordPress dashboard, navigate to Pages > All Pages.
  2. Click on the Checkout page from the list of pages to edit it.
  3. Now, replace the existing block checkout with the Classic Checkout.
  4. Finally, click on Update to save changes.

The existing block checkout will be replaced with the classic checkout page.

When the above steps are completed, the classic checkout page will be the default checkout page, and customers will be redirected there to complete their orders. Customers can utilize payment gateways like Stripe and PayPal on the classic checkout page to complete their orders.
